Forum: Mikrocontroller und Digitale Elektronik Bootlader für Atmega32


von Leopold N. (leopold_n)


Lesenswert?

Hallo zusammen,

ich habe den avrisp mkII und habe das problem, dass dir schaltung ohne 
den nicht läuft, egal ob ich das programm schon in den flashspeicher 
übertragen hab oder nicht. Deswegen möchte ich mir einen bootloader 
schreiben, der das programm aus dem speicher holt und anschmeißt. Leider 
hab ich im inet bis jetzt nichts brauchbares gefunden, deshalb belästige 
ich euch jetzt damit

viele grüße
Leo

von holger (Gast)


Lesenswert?

>ich habe den avrisp mkII und habe das problem, dass dir schaltung ohne
>den nicht läuft, egal ob ich das programm schon in den flashspeicher
>übertragen hab oder nicht.

Dann hast du ein Schaltungsproblem bei dem dir ein Bootloader
auch nicht hilft. Nicht alle GND und VCC angeschlossen/verbunden
sind da immer wieder die Ursache.

von Neuron (Gast)


Lesenswert?

Bitte poste mal den Schaltplan, das Layout und ein Foto vom Aufbau!

von Leopold N. (leopold_n)


Angehängte Dateien:

Lesenswert?

Also n foto kann ich schicken vom schaltplan und dem aufbau aber ein 
layout hab ich nicht

von Leopold N. (leopold_n)


Angehängte Dateien:

Lesenswert?

Das is ne schaltung die ich grade aufgebaut habe...
sie funkfioniert einwandfrei solange der mkII verbunden ist, doch steck 
ich den ab geht die schaltung aus

von Timmo H. (masterfx)


Lesenswert?

Geht in deinem Kabelwirrwarr am uC überhaupt ein Kabel an die gnd 
Schiene? Für mich sieht das eher so aus als wenn erst der 
Programmieradapter die Verbindung zur Masse über die Leitungen vom USB 
herstellt

: Bearbeitet durch User
von 2K (Gast)


Lesenswert?

Leopold N. schrieb:
> Das is ne schaltung die ich grade aufgebaut habe...
> sie funkfioniert einwandfrei solange der mkII verbunden ist, doch steck
> ich den ab geht die schaltung aus

von dem wirrwar wäre ein schaltplan nicht schlecht, ist der reset 
eigentlich richtig beschalten ?

von Leopold N. (leopold_n)


Lesenswert?

1. Ja gnd ist verbunden - auch ohne mkII
2.schaltplan hab ich schon geschickt... ein post vor dem wirrwarr
3. Reset hab ich nur über den mkII beschaltet

von 2K (Gast)


Lesenswert?

Leopold N. schrieb:
> . Reset hab ich nur über den mkII beschaltet

Das schlecht, der is active low.... schließ ihn mit 10kOhm an VCC

von Leopold N. (leopold_n)


Lesenswert?

Ok hab ich gemacht... ändert sich nichts

von 2K (Gast)


Angehängte Dateien:

Lesenswert?

also wenn das alles so aussieht müsste es gehen...  Avcc und vcc 
beachten

von OldMan (Gast)


Lesenswert?

Sind die Pins 30 (GND) und 31 (AVCC +5V) entsprechend versorgt?
Und so wie ich es gesehen habe, fehlen die 20 pF Kondensatoren für den
Quarz. Der 32er läuft wahrscheinlich nur mit internem Oszillator.
Deinen Schaltplan kann man eigentlich nicht so nennen.
Zeichne einen kompletten Plan von dem was Du aufbauen willst und poste
den hier. Sonst wird das nix.

von Nil (nilsnilss)


Lesenswert?

Es ist wichtig, dass du den Programm er ganz entfernst und nicht nur 
dessen USB Kabel ziehst.

von Leopold N. (leopold_n)


Lesenswert?

Also er läuft mit dem externen quarz, das hab ich in den fuses so 
eingestellt.
Aber ich hab bisher immer nur den usb anschluss vom programmer abgezogen 
vllcht lags ja daran. Ich probiers mal aus....
ich hab leider keine 22pf da gehen auch andere kondensatoren am quarz?
Vielen Dank für die schnellen antworten

von Leopold N. (leopold_n)


Lesenswert?

Jaaaaaaaaaaaaaaaaaa
vielen vielen dank
ich habs geschafft
er läuft ohne mkII...
es lag daran dass ich nur den usb abgezogen hab

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.